Richest City in India: Mumbai

Mumbai, frequently labeled as richest city in India, functions as the country’s hub for finance and commerce. It is home to major financial institutions such as the Bombay Stock Exchange and hosts many multinational companies. The city prospers with strong industries, excellent infrastructure and is a residence for some of the world’s most affluent individuals.

Economic Significance: Mumbai takes the lead among Indian cities, making a substantial contribution of approximately 6.16% to the country’s total GDP. The per capita income in Mumbai also surpasses the national average by a significant margin.

World-Class Infrastructure: Mumbai’s infrastructure is nothing short of world-class, featuring an international airport, well-equipped seaports and a comprehensive public transportation system encompassing suburban railways and a metro network.
